The question of whether or not dental implants could cause headaches is one that often arises among sufferers contemplating this dental procedure. Dental Clinic Pataskala OH. Dental implants have become a well-liked answer for Get More Info those missing teeth, offering a long-term alternative Click Here that has important advantages over traditional dentures or bridges

Understanding the intricacies of dental implants is essential. These implants are essentially titanium posts surgically inserted into the jawbone, appearing as synthetic tooth roots. Once they integrate with the bone, they function steady foundations for various dental restorations, like crowns or bridges.


Despite their advantages, some sufferers report experiencing headaches following the process. Various factors may contribute to this discomfort. It could stem from the stress related to surgery or the body's natural response to therapeutic.




Tension headaches are among the many commonest types reported by dental implant patients. The stress induced from anticipating surgery or coping with post-operative recovery can lead to muscle pressure in the neck and shoulders, which in turn can trigger headaches.

Another attainable explanation lies in the adjustment period after the implants are placed. The mouth is a sensitive space and introducing foreign objects can lead to discomfort, making it challenging for some individuals to regulate. This discomfort can radiate, leading to pressure in the jaw and leading to headaches.


If the implant isn't correctly aligned with other teeth, it'd alter how the chunk comes collectively. Such misalignments can cause excessive pressure on the jaw muscle tissue, leading to temporomandibular joint problems, or TMJ. TMJ disorders often present with signs, together with headaches.


Dental implants also can lead to nerve irritation or damage if not placed with precision. While this is comparatively rare, it could result in pain that mimics headache symptoms. Patients could feel pain radiating from the jaw up into the head, inflicting confusion as to the source of the discomfort.

Another consideration is bruxism, or teeth grinding. Some individuals could unconsciously grind their teeth, either as a outcome of anxiety concerning the dental process or as an ongoing habit. This can lead to muscle fatigue and pain, which is frequently perceived as a headache.


It’s important to think about the patient's total health. Individuals with a historical past of migraines or chronic headaches may experience a change in symptoms following dental surgery. The surgical procedure may set off an episode or worsen current conditions, but this would sometimes resolve over time because the body heals.


Communication with the dental implant specialist is significant. Addressing any pre-existing conditions or considerations through the session might help mitigate potential complications. A thorough examination can determine underlying points that would complicate recovery or exacerbate pain.




Post-operative care and follow-up play important roles in minimizing discomfort. Following the dentist's suggestions for recovery, including treatment use, rest, and food regimen, can aid in preventing problems. Proper care during the healing part can help scale back the incidence of headaches that will come up as a result of surgical impacts.

In some instances, bodily therapy might be helpful for patients experiencing persistent headaches post-surgery. Techniques targeted on enjoyable the neck and jaw muscle tissue can alleviate tension, thus lowering headache frequency. Furthermore, gentle jaw workout routines might help restore proper alignment and function.


Stress management techniques are additionally helpful for these dealing with nervousness about dental procedures. Mindfulness practices, deep respiratory workouts, and even counseling can alleviate a number of the pre-surgery stress and make the overall experience more manageable.
